Director/Sr. Director of Product Management In-Vehicle Networking Segment
Your Job
The Molex In-Vehicle Networking Segment develops next-generation physical and network connectivity solutions used by OEMs and Tier-1s to enable ADAS, infotainment, telematics, body-domain controllers, and high-bandwidth vehicle architectures. We deliver connector systems, twisted-pair and shielded cabling solutions, harness-level assemblies, and networking interfaces that meet automotive signal integrity, EMC, and production cost requirements.
We are seeking a senior product leader who combines strategic vision with a highly collaborative working style. In this role, you will serve as an active partner to engineering, sales, and OEM teams, contributing meaningfully to product strategy while maintaining close engagement with execution. The ideal candidate leads through influence, technical credibility, and a genuine commitment to the success of the team around them.
This role reports to the General Manager of Molex's In-Vehicle Networking Segment. Base compensation is competitive and commensurate with experience; total compensation includes variable bonus incentives. Title and level will be determined based on the selected candidate's experience, scope of leadership, and demonstrated impact in product strategy and execution. Candidates may be considered at the Director or Sr. Director level depending on experience leading scaled product organizations and enterprise-level strategy.
This role is based in Rochester Hills, Michigan, with 10-15% global travel.

What You Will Do
Product Strategy & Roadmap
- Define and own the long-term product strategy and portfolio roadmap for in-vehicle networking products aligned to market trends (Ethernet/BroadR-Reach, automotive PHYs, high-speed interconnects) and customer needs.
- Prioritize investments and tradeoffs across product performance, cost, manufacturability, and compliance.
Customer & OEM Engagement
- Be a genuine partner to key OEMs, Tier 1s, and strategic suppliers; translate OEM architectures and requirements into winning product solutions and program plans.
- Lead negotiation of technical approaches, timelines, and product specifications to secure program wins.
Product Lifecycle & Program Execution
- Stay actively engaged across the full product lifecycle from shaping requirements and challenging assumptions early, through development, validation, launch, and ramp. Support and collaborate with Project Management during project execution phases.
- Collaborate with systems engineering, signal integrity, mechanical, test & validation, manufacturing, and quality to meet program milestones and volume ramp targets.
Cross-Functional Leadership
- Lead, mentor, and supervise a team of product managers, business development managers, and technical product owners.
- Drive alignment across Sales, Engineering, Operations, Supply Chain, and Regulatory to deliver commercial and technical success.
- Build, develop, and scale a high-performing product organization capable of supporting global OEM platforms and long-term portfolio growth.
Market/Competitive Intelligence & P&L
- Maintain deep market and competitor knowledge; identify new market opportunities and product gaps.
- Define pricing strategies, margin objectives, and measurable success metrics for the product portfolio.
Who You Are (Basic Qualifications)
- 5+ years of supervisor experience in product management, program management, or sales role.
- Experience in hardware or systems for automotive, networking, or related industries.
- Demonstrated product leadership managing complex, cross-functional development programs and high-volume product launches.
- Experience working directly with OEMs and Tier 1 suppliers or similarly complex customer ecosystems; proven ability to translate OEM requirements into product specifications and program plans.
- Experience with automotive standards and processes (IATF 16949, OEM specific processes, general design and development guidelines).
- Demonstrated commercial or business ownership mindset for product lines, including involvement in pricing, margin, or investment decisions.
- Excellent leadership, communication, and stakeholder management skills across global, matrixed organizations.
- Willingness and ability to travel internationally for customer and supplier engagements up to 10 to 15% of time.
What Will Put You Ahead
- Strong technical foundation (BS in Electrical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Systems Engineering, or equivalent); demonstrated ability to engage on signal integrity, PHY technologies, connector/cable design tradeoffs.
- Deep knowledge of in-vehicle networking technologies (automotive Ethernet, BroadR Reach, CAN/CAN FD, MOST, diagnostics/telematics) and familiarity with PHY/interface constraints.
- Background in connector systems, cable harnesses, or manufacturing/process engineering for automotive applications.
- Experience launching products for ADAS, domain controllers, or high-bandwidth vehicle architectures.
- Prior experience working in Asia (supplier base/OEM hubs) or multi-regional product management.
- Familiarity with cost modeling, DFM/DFMEA, and supplier qualification processes.
- Experience with P&L ownership or full commercial accountability for product portfolios.

Prepare for a PERM-Based Sponsorship Conversation
For Director-level hires pursuing a Green Card through EB-2 or EB-3, PERM labor certification requires DOL documentation that your qualifications meet the role's minimum requirements. Have transcripts, employment verification letters, and degree equivalency evaluations ready before your first offer discussion.

Address H-1B Cap Timing in Your Offer Negotiation
If you need an H-1B and are currently cap-subject, your start date is constrained by USCIS registration windows and the October 1 fiscal year start. Raise this proactively with the hiring team so offer terms and onboarding plans reflect your realistic availability date.

How long does the visa sponsorship process take for this role at Molex?
Timeline depends on your visa category. H-1B processing through USCIS takes roughly three to six months standard, or two to four weeks with premium processing. Green Card sponsorship through PERM and EB-2 or EB-3 can take one to several years depending on your country of birth and priority date. For TN and F-1 OPT extensions, timelines are shorter but still require coordination between you, Molex's HR team, and the relevant agency before your authorization lapses.
